RIP Lisa Loring the original Wednesday Addams at 64.
When "Wednesday" hit Netflix I went down a bit of a rabbit hole re Loring.

- Her parents were both in the Navy and she was born on Kwajalein. (Which is about the size of a regional airport)
- She was married to a pr0n star called Jerry
- Through him she started a post-Hollywood career working behind the camera in adult films for like 10 years (doing hair and makeup, set decoration, she even wrote screenplays)
